Transaction 51176aa9293b717956dc0cb8f949d2c5fb2e3d89cb0e000304a0aa97d1d0b781
1 Input
1 Output
-
51176aa9293b717956dc0cb8f949d2c5fb2e3d89cb0e000304a0aa97d1d0b781:0
- value
- 35605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 07e55654d070bbb4d7ca283838b6da79a50dc7e7 OP_EQUAL
- address
- 32QmPWvgkhXAgeDLhQmjtGZvFAYgc3oY7o